>> Hey all, back from vacation and seeing ansible 2.12 in the repos now.
>> Anything to be aware of when upgrading from 2.9 to 2.12 in CS8?
>>
> 
> You'd be lucky if it works directly , as there were some semantic 
> changes in ansible, so you'll probably have to review all the changes, 
> and if ansible-core just has the modules (it's a stripped down version 
> of ansible, as you're supposed to download the collections yourself) , 
> and use FQCN (Fully Qualified Collection Names) for  modules ...
> 
> FWIW, CentOS Infra still on ansible 2.9.27 from our own configuration 
> management SIG and ansible-core excluded in yum/dnf to ensure that our 
> automation still runs fine (until we have time to test/convert all our 
> roles/tasks/playbooks to run on ansible 5 - aka ansible-core 2.12.x)
